Since I often perform bilingual songs, such as "Those Were the Days" with a verse of the original Russian lyrics, and sometimes do my own English translations of music from abroad, I just have to share this YouTuber's channel. It highlights the pitfalls of machine translation--and is just plain hilarious. This very talented singer, Malinda Kathleen Reese, runs English songs through translation software, apparently around a chain of languages and back into English. She puts the results to music, often parodying the original video. Her production standards are also very high. Here's her take on Queen's "Bohemian Rhapsody."
